Rubber-Coated Work Gloves

Heavy-duty gloves cut and sewn from pre-existing machine knit fabric coated with rubber for enhanced grip and protection. They are impregnated with plastics or rubber, lack fourchettes, and fall under HTS 6116.10.4820 due to being subject to man-made fiber restraints. Designed for industrial handling tasks like construction or gardening.

Alternative Classifications

This product could be classified differently depending on its characteristics or intended use.

6116.10.48Same rate: 36.1%

If containing fourchettes

Gloves with fourchettes (fabric inserts between fingers) are classified separately in 6116.10.4800.

6116.93.88.00Same rate: 36.1%

If not coated or impregnated with plastics/rubber

Uncoated knitted gloves of synthetic fibers go to heading 6116.93, outside the coated provisions.

6216.00.58Lower: 27.9% vs 36.1%

If not knitted or crocheted but made from non-knit fabric

Non-knitted gloves, even if coated, fall under Chapter 62 heading 6216.

Import Tips & Compliance

Verify the knit fabric is pre-existing machine-made and properly impregnated/coated with rubber or plastics to meet 6116.10.4820 criteria

Include lab test reports confirming coating composition and man-made fiber content to avoid reclassification

Watch for fourchettes; their presence shifts to other subheadings under 6116.10
